One week that works in Singapore

Let me caricature the plan I provide to secondary tuition students with 40 to 60 minutes a day and an exam date 3 to five months away. Adjust up or down, however hold the construction.

Day One is all the time a tone day. Start with a two-octave G primary scale to remind the ear the place open strings sit inside the harmonic map. Linger on long bows: eight counts in line with observe, completely directly bow, touch factor a finger’s width toward the bridge than feels trustworthy. Then play the same scale with slurs of four, 6, and eight. Close with a sluggish G best arpeggio, three notes to a bow, listening for the method thirds “ring.”

Day Two introduces the relative minor, E minor harmonic and melodic. Always play the common, harmonic, and melodic variations once each and every. In Singapore’s humidity, the pitch of open strings can float within a session. Tune with a superb tuner once at the start off, then believe your ear. If your E string feels edgy, a 1/2 millimeter shift toward the fingerboard softens the brightness.

Day Three is for chromatic element: an A chromatic scale over two octaves, with a clean, constant spacing of half of steps. Use the 1/2-step ebook fingers. This is the place left hand area tightens.

Day Four brings one greater considerable key, D major or B flat most important based on your examination listing. If D is easy, take B flat for the positional understanding. Avoid open strings for one run, then encompass them for resonance. Switch among those two approaches and listen to the big difference.

Day Five consolidates arpeggios. Root position across the keys of the week. For Grade 6 and up, add first inversion arpeggios, even in the event that your syllabus does now not require them but. Your hand learns intervals, not syllabi.

Day Six is your bowing laboratory. Take the week’s considerable scales and follow one sample, like slur 3 separate 1 across the size, or 2 up-bow staccato and six slurred. Keep the metronome patient. Excellent articulation at sixty six beats consistent with minute subjects greater than surviving at one hundred twenty.

Day Seven rests the ear. Play simply a unmarried key, very slowly, concentrating on tone coloration, then pass to repertoire.

The weekly plan suits into 30 to 45 mins for scales and arpeggios, leaving space for portions and etudes. It works as it respects fatigue. Singapore students arrive at night time training with psychological noise from the day’s grind. The plan creates a ritual that calms the intellect, then demands excellent.

The hand frame: mapping the left hand with scales

Left hand self belief is not very magic. It is geometry. In first function, the distances among palms sort two typical styles: entire-entire-half of and complete-half-total. Scales coach the ear to anticipate these shapes. The purpose is to internalise frames so effectively that shifts consider like transferring the complete hand as a single unit, rather then fishing for single notes.

For two-octave principal scales in first to 3rd location, I teach a unmarried shift on the A string and E string as early as a possibility, so the player hears the resonance anchor. For G most important two octaves, shift at the A string from first to 0.33 situation by using a assist finger on B to D, then on the E string from B to D for the most sensible octave. Keep the thumb gliding with the hand, not ever trailing behind. If the thumb sticks, the intonation sags via two to four cents, adequate to boring the ring.

Arpeggios drill the vertical spacing of thirds and fifths. In root role G principal arpeggio, feel the spacing from G to B as your default noticeable 0.33. Depending for your setup, the hand will depend two sizes for 0.33 intervals: a beneficiant one for major, a compressed one for minor. Practise arpeggios with stops. Play G, give up silently at the B beforehand sounding it, take a look at the frame, then release. The discontinue tests shop your hand truthful.

For students transferring beyond third position, three-octave scales call for a steady plan. I just like the Flesch pattern that ascends on one string when imaginable, but I regulate to the scholar’s hand. A shorter hand would profit from a converted Galamian development that hurries up by way of 2nd and 1/3 positions, then stabilises in fifth and 7th. What subjects is simply not the title of the methodology however the repeatability of your shifts. Give your brain one document according to scale, no longer 3.

The desirable hand: bow regulate within the heat and humidity

Singapore’s climate is either good friend and foe. Moist air affords a luscious cushion to the sound, however it softens the chunk of the hair. Your proper hand have to compensate. In scales, apply 3 contact lanes: close fingerboard for silk, center for typical singing tone, close to bridge for projection. The bow wishes a tiny building up in speed close the fingerboard, and a modest boom in weight close the bridge. Power just isn't stress. Let your arm weight dangle using the index finger rather then urgent from the shoulder.

Use a metronome infrequently in any respect for lengthy-tone work. Count to your head, 8 to 10 beats in line with bow, and hear for a straight ribbon of sound. If the be aware swells midway thru, your bow drifted from the lane. Correct silently, then begin lower back.

Articulation follow flourishes on consistency. For spiccato at mild tempos, set the stability level just above the heart of the bow. Your hand needs to believe springy, the leap generated by using potential on the string, now not above it. For sautille at turbo tempos, inch a chunk closer to the balance level, allow the stick do the work, and store the elbow quiet.

When students complain that their sound feels grainy, I assess rosin first. In our humidity, mild, common rosining works most advantageous. Too tons rosin clogs the string and mask nuance. Wipe your strings gently on the quit of follow. If the hindrance persists, your bow hair could also be tired. A speedy seek advice from for protection beats weeks of battling an asymmetric response.

Key-exact notes: sprucing the ear with context

Different keys exhibit assorted technical truths. E flat great softens the violin’s pure brilliance and calls for endurance near the bridge to avert the sound alive. A principal shines but can trick the ear into accepting barely sharp thirds on the E string. D flat top in three octaves forces compact hand frames and particular nut-to-thumb relationships on shifts. Practising scales is not really in basic terms about masking the map, it's about getting to know what every one key asks of your physique.

Minor scales additionally bring specified tasks. Harmonic minor trains the augmented moment between 6 and 7, which could tempt the hand into choppy finger spacing. Keep the body even, and enable the raised 7 feel like a small extension other than a wrench. Melodic minor’s descending natural and organic style invites a coloration choice. Play with a somewhat warmer touch point on the descent to suit the extra secure unity it implies.

Chromatic scales sharpen half-step realization. I insist on chromatic scales with a single hand place according to string when achieveable, then with small extensions layered in. If 1/2 steps should not identical, your vibrato will compensate with the aid of widening or narrowing unpredictably. The chromatic ladder may still really feel like a spine, directly and secure.

Arpeggios as the spine of chordal playing

Those sparkling double-stops in Bach or Bruch do no longer come from brute power. They come from arpeggios. When you coaching arpeggios, you programme the hand to explain a chord over the years. Double-stops are the similar explanation, given simply.

Work the G main arpeggio as a double-quit etude. Start with open G and first finger B at the A string, pay attention for the pure https://martinklgg830.raidersfanteamshop.com/master-bowing-technique-tips-from-lvl-music-academy-singapore substantial 0.33. Roll the bow relatively towards the top string and again, keeping your left hand secure. Then climb: D and F sharp, G and B again. Each forestall is a micro-lesson inside the way your left hand helps two periods straight away. Then go back to single-be aware arpeggios and understand how a lot extra hopefully your palms locate both pitch.

For minor arpeggios, subject the intonation of the minor third. Many students compress the lessen finger too a ways, fantastically in warmer rooms where the ear accepts a flatter pitch. Check with drones. A sustained G drone less than a B flat teaches the ear to find the good core devoid of widening vibrato.

Intonation guidance that sticks

Tuners support you get started. Drones guide you refine. Ears finish the activity. Use a sustained tonic and dominant drone while studying a new key. When you ascend, each one scale measure aligns towards a identified reference. If the most appropriate tone wobbles, possible listen beating in opposition t the drone and may alter by using a hair. Lose the drone while you in finding the center. Do not become dependent.

Slow practice saves time. A truely sluggish one-octave scale at zone notice equals 48, with pure sound and measured shifts, teaches more than five speedy runs. Add a microscope flow: stop on every single be aware for part a 2nd, pay attention, regulate. Then run the size legato at a cushty pace. The two modes work mutually.

Vibrato can distort pitch. Early-stage players needs to coaching scales with minimum vibrato first. Once the pitch is safeguard, upload a slender, even vibrato whose cost matches the bow pace and word character. On an exam, a slender vibrato reads articulate and sophisticated, and it continues pitch core intact in tense hands.

Troubleshooting user-friendly issues

If your 1/3 finger runs sharp in first function, you're almost certainly pivoting from the wrist in preference to balancing the hand on the 1st finger. Reset the body. Touch the bottom knuckle of the first finger close the neck, then region 2 and 3 with identical spacing. Practice the 2-three trill slowly, listening for symmetry round the precise middle.

If the E string screams under force, diminish the square inches of hair on the string rather then the bow weight. Tilt fairly. Move a hair closer to the fingerboard for the softest notes. If the issue persists, the string should be earlier its most excellent. E strings decay effortlessly in humid climates, once in a while inside of two to 3 months with daily use.

If your scale collapses near the height of the third octave, the left thumb has seemingly lagged. Think of the thumb as a quiet accomplice. It must always arrive simply formerly the hands, offering a transferring fulcrum. Glide, do not leap.

If shifts sound like slides, stream in the past with much less finger rigidity, then arrive with full contact. Your ear hears the power, not the movement. The lighter the departure and the smoother the advent, the less you market it the shift.
